Output 21e0ec9eb6e5e2fde3a4d8bf1def586a9de4402d5e155c75acd07763285d606a:1

value
653000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c850d4084d4046bab337edc509865db6c56bb6b0 OP_EQUAL
address
3KxBtxMcYKwtHgpkyWhs7mPLZWEdJXCAhT
transaction
21e0ec9eb6e5e2fde3a4d8bf1def586a9de4402d5e155c75acd07763285d606a